Second “Investing in Infrastructure” Program Focuses on Energy

On May 18, 2021, the Council hosted the second program in our “Investing in Infrastructure” series.  “Investing in Infrastructure: Energy” featured a panel of regional energy industry experts who discussed some of the key energy infrastructure challenges in New England and how federal infrastructure investment could help address those challenges while also helping support broader economic growth in the region.

Mark Kalpin, Partner at Holland & Knight and the Chair of the NEC Energy & Environment Committee, moderated the panel.  Panelists included:

  • Bill Ackley, President of Gas Operations, Eversource
  • Dan Dolan, President, New England Power Generators Association (NEPGA)
  • Judith Judson, Head of US Strategy, National Grid
  • Emily Reichert, Chief Executive Officer, Greentown Labs
